The ABEJA platform represents a groundbreaking AI solution that integrates state-of-the-art technologies, including IoT, Big Data, and Deep Learning. In 2013, the volume of data circulated reached 4.4 zettabytes, and this figure is projected to soar to 44 zettabytes by 2020. This raises critical questions about how we can efficiently gather and leverage such vast and varied data sets, as well as how we can extract new insights from them. The ABEJA Platform stands out as one of the most sophisticated AI technologies globally, addressing the increasingly complex technological challenges ahead by facilitating the effective use of diverse data types. It offers advanced capabilities for image analysis through Deep Learning and processes extensive data swiftly with its cutting-edge decentralized architecture. Furthermore, it employs Machine Learning and Deep Learning techniques to analyze the amassed data, making it straightforward to share analysis results across different systems via API. As the data landscape continues to evolve, the need for such innovative platforms becomes ever more critical.

Enhance the efficiency of your deep learning projects and reduce the time it takes to realize value through AI model training and inference. As technology continues to improve in areas like computation, algorithms, and data accessibility, more businesses are embracing deep learning to derive and expand insights in fields such as speech recognition, natural language processing, and image classification. This powerful technology is capable of analyzing text, images, audio, and video on a large scale, allowing for the generation of patterns used in recommendation systems, sentiment analysis, financial risk assessments, and anomaly detection. The significant computational resources needed to handle neural networks stem from their complexity, including multiple layers and substantial training data requirements. Additionally, organizations face challenges in demonstrating the effectiveness of deep learning initiatives that are executed in isolation, which can hinder broader adoption and integration. The shift towards more collaborative approaches may help mitigate these issues and enhance the overall impact of deep learning strategies within companies.
